REAL MADRID REVENUES 2007/08

Increased by 4% to £290m
Driven by increased commercial revenues
Commercial revenues accounted for 35% of income
Broadcasting income accounted for 37%
Matchday accounted for 28%
Source: Deloitte

Also, Real and Barcelona, are exempt from demands imposed on the majority of Spanish football clubs to become publicly listed companies.

Unlike many top European football clubs, Real Madrid are owned by its thousands of members, who elect the president.

That leaves it free of all the ramifications for takeovers and potential debt issues that being a listed company could involve.
